Have you ever wondered how humidity levels in your refrigerator affect the freshness and safety of your desserts? The truth is, humidity regulation plays a vital role in preserving dessert quality. Too much humidity can lead to moisture buildup, making cakes soggy or causing fruit fillings to spoil faster. On the other hand, too little humidity can dry out delicate pastries, causing them to lose their texture and appeal. Finding the right balance isn’t just about convenience; it’s about maintaining dessert freshness and ensuring your treats stay delicious for as long as possible.
When you store desserts, understanding how humidity impacts them helps you make smarter choices about where and how to keep them. High humidity levels often sound appealing because they might seem to keep baked goods moist, but excessive moisture can promote mold growth and spoilage. This is especially true for items with creamy or fruit-based fillings, which are prone to bacterial growth if exposed to too much moisture. Conversely, low humidity environments are better suited for certain items like cookies or crackers, which benefit from dry conditions that prevent them from becoming stale or moldy. Proper humidity management, therefore, becomes a crucial part of optimal storage practices and food safety. Additionally, refrigerator humidity controls are designed to help you fine-tune these conditions to suit different dessert types.
Adjusting humidity isn’t just about storage convenience; it’s about actively managing the conditions that impact your desserts’ longevity. If you notice your desserts are drying out quickly, switch to higher humidity settings where appropriate, or wrap items tightly to retain moisture. If they’re developing mold or becoming overly moist, shift to lower humidity zones. Proper humidity control reduces the risk of spoilage and helps preserve the intended textures and flavors of your desserts. What Is the Ideal Humidity Level for Storing Cakes?
You should keep the humidity level around 50-60% for storing cakes. Too much humidity causes moisture migration, making your cake soggy or moldy, while too little leads to drying out. Humidity fluctuations can hurt texture and freshness, creating an emotional rollercoaster for your dessert. Maintaining a stable environment preserves moisture balance, ensuring your cake stays moist, tender, and delightful, just as you intended.
